Track Performance and Identify Your Edge
Consistently tracking your trades allows you to move beyond gut feelings and identify quantifiable patterns in your trading behavior. Without a structured journal, it's challenging to pinpoint what's working, what isn't, and why. A good journal for MT5 will automatically import your trade history, enabling you to analyze metrics like win rate, profit factor, expectancy, and maximum drawdown across different instruments, sessions, or strategies. This data helps you refine your approach and focus on strategies with a proven positive expectancy, which is fundamental to long-term profitability. Meet Prop Firm Requirements and Attract Investors
For traders aiming for funding from prop firms or seeking capital from private investors, a verifiable track record is non-negotiable. Prop firms often have strict rules regarding drawdown, consistency, and profit targets, which require precise tracking and reporting. Manual journaling can be prone to errors and lacks the credibility of data pulled directly from your broker. An advanced MT5 trading journal that connects via investor password provides an immutable, read-only record of your performance, making it easier to demonstrate compliance and trustworthiness. This feature is particularly valuable for showing potential partners that your results are genuinely reflective of your trading skill, not just cherry-picked successes.

Comprehensive Performance Analytics
Beyond basic profit and loss, a superior trading journal provides a deep dive into your performance metrics. This includes:
- Win Rate and Loss Rate: Understanding the frequency of your profitable trades.
- Profit Factor: A ratio indicating gross profit relative to gross loss.
- Expectancy: The average profit or loss you can expect per trade.
- R-Multiple: A risk-adjusted measure of trade performance.
- Sharpe and Sortino Ratios: Measures of risk-adjusted return, crucial for investors.
- Calmar Ratio: Relates average annual return to maximum drawdown.
- Maximum Drawdown: The largest peak-to-trough decline in your account equity.
- Consistency Score: An objective measure of how steadily your account grows.
- Breakdowns: Analysis by session, instrument, or custom tags to identify strengths and weaknesses.

Custom Journaling and Tagging Capabilities
While automated data is vital, the ability to add qualitative insights to your trades is equally important. A good journal allows you to:
- Add Notes: Record your thought process, emotions, and specific market observations for each trade.
- Attach Screenshots: Visual records of your entry and exit points, chart patterns, or news events.
- Use Custom Tags: Categorize trades by strategy, setup, psychological state, or any other relevant factor to filter and analyze later.
This blend of quantitative data and qualitative reflection helps you connect the numbers to the decisions you made, accelerating your learning curve.

Evaluate Integration and Data Security
Ensure the platform integrates seamlessly with your MT5 accounts and any other trading platforms you use. The connection method is critical; a read-only connection via investor password is the gold standard for security, as it grants access to your trade history without compromising your account's security. MetaTrader's investor password feature is designed precisely for this purpose. Verify the platform's commitment to data privacy and security protocols to protect your sensitive trading information.
